    Anti-Wrinkle Vitamin A and Glycolic Acid Cleanser from Derma E is a paraben-free cleanser that cleanses skin with natural, nourishing ingredients and gently exfoliates with marine plant extracts.

    • Contains nourishing natural ingredients so that you can improve your skins condition
    • Rinses away dirt, oil, and impurities, and deep cleans pores for a fresh, healthy complexion.
    • Removes makeup, dead skin cells and the effects of everyday pollution
    • Gentler on your face than soap and leaves skin clean and ready for your favorite toner and moisturizer.
    • Naturally exfoliating formula with marine plant extracts
    • Vitamin A, commonly referred to as the "skin vitamin", is best known for its cellular renewal properties.
    • Glycolic Acid, Marine Plant Extracts and Papaya thoroughly clean skin and encourage mild exfoliation.
    • Ideal for normal to oily skin types.
    • Contains NO: parabens, phthlates, sodium lauryl sulfates, petrolatum, mineral oil, artificial colors.
    • pH balanced
    • 100% vegetarian and cruelty free

    Worth trying, but not my favorite

    I have dry, sensitive, acne-prone skin. I have found that frequent use of moderately-dosed chemical exfoliants really works for me. I have been using this cleanser for a couple weeks, and it's fine. It isn't too drying or irritating, has not caused breakouts, cleans well enough, and I appreciate the glycolic acid. But I'm not blown away or anything. (Also, it kind of smells like the soap in kids' bubble wands.) I will finish the bottle, but I will continue to look for my holy grail face wash. If you are looking for a gentle, but effective exfoliant, I would recommend Mychelle Dermaceutical's fruit enzyme scrub, or Sibu's polishing facial cleanser.
